Ever since giving birth to her first child, Grace Warrior Irwin Powell, on March 25, 2021, 22-year-old Bindi Irwin and her husband Chandler Powell, 24, have been delighting their fans by posting cherished moments on their social media accounts. 

The couple’s announcement of Grace's birth went viral as fans from around the world heard the news. As if the birth of the animal-loving couple’s first baby wasn’t special enough, Bindi and Powell revealed that Grace was also born on their first wedding anniversary.

Powell, who is an American, is also far away from his own family as he lives with the Irwins family in Australia. He moved to be closer to Bindi in 2019 after the two had been in a long-distance relationship for almost five years. Bindi made headlines when she announced her engagement to Powell when she was only 21. The two met when Chandler visited the Australia Zoo, which is owned by the Irwin family, in 2013. PEOPLE reported that the pair "hit it off right away", and "haven't looked back since."

The late Australian zookeeper, Steve, was best known for his charming role on the show "The Crocodile Hunter." The show was so successful that it appeared in more than 100 countries on cable television. The star was also a frequent guest on talk shows like "The Tonight Show With Jay Leno" to "Live With Regis and Kelly." According to NBC, he died in 2006 at the age of 44 after a stingray pierced his chest while the star was filming a documentary. He is perhaps most remembered for his enthusiastic catchphrases like "Check out the size of this bloke!", "Whew, he's getting cranky!", "Isn't she a beauty?" and "Crikey!"

Since 2018, Bindi has amassed a following of her own fans through the Australian reality television show "Crikey! It's the Irwins." Robert and Terri — and now Powell — also appear on the show.
